Jake Paul Reveals UFC ‘Removed’ Joe Rogan

It is no secret that YouTuber-turned-pro-boxer Jake Paul despises UFC President Dana White. The latter has slammed White on multiple occasions and this time around he spoke about the recent controversy that sparked regarding UFC commentator Joe Rogan. He backed the UFC commentator at the expense of White.

 


 

Jake Paul takes a shot at Dana White

Paul took to his Twitter account and expressed his displeasure towards ESPN/Disney’s decision to pull out Rogan from Saturday’s UFC 271 event due to the controversy. He wrote:

“So ESPN and Disney pull Joe Rogan from the UFC broadcast but stand behind Dana White who calls reporters douche bags, says a female fighter looks like a male fighter in dress and heels, and claims brain damage is part of the gig? You pulled the wrong guy Mr. Chapek.”

The long-tenured UFC commentator Joe Rogan has been involved in several controversial matters lately. Rogan has been all over the news this past week following a series of controversies. He was being accused of spreading misinformation about the virus on his podcast, The Joe Rogan Experience, on Spotify.

Amid the several controversies, the company refused to remove all of Joe Rogan’s content though a recent appeal from some musicians and podcasters was noted. However, Spotify tried to find common ground and began removing several JRE episodes. It has been noted that the total number of deleted episodes has reportedly reached 113.

Another alarming issue followed suit over the weekend when a video compilation of him saying the “N-word” on his podcast went viral. Trevor Noah recently bashed Rogan after the infamous video clip that recently started resurfacing.
